tpwallet_tpwallet官网下载中文正版/苹果版-虚拟货币钱包下载

TPWallet钱包设置“当前钱包”的全流程解析:支付接口、未来科技与数字支付架构展望

以下内容分为两部分:一是“TPWallet钱包如何设置当前钱包”的操作分析;二是围绕你给出的主题(高效支付接口服务、未来科技创新、未来智能科技、数字支付方案、保险协议、先进技术架构、网络系统)做延展讨论。全文控制在约3500字以内。

一、TPWallet钱包如何设置“当前钱包”(详细分析)

1. 明确“当前钱包”在TPWallet中的含义

在多数数字钱包产品中,“当前钱包”通常指:

- 当前用于展示资产、发起交易、签名并广播的账户/地址;

- 或当前用于连接的链与账户组合(例如某链主账号 + 该账号的子地址/代币仓库);

- 或在多钱包/多地址/多账户并存时,指定一个为默认操作对象。

因此你在操作前要先确认:TPWallet里是否存在“多账户/多地址/多钱包”的功能入口。若有,则“当前钱包”多半是“默认账户/默认地址”。若无,则可能是“默认链/默认网络”。

2. 操作前准备:检查网络与权限

- 确认手机系统与TPWallet版本更新到较新版本;

- 在设置项中检查是否已有“主链/网络切换”(如ETH、BSC、Polygon、TRON等);

- 若启用了安全功能(助记词/私钥加密、指纹/人脸、二次确认),请确保你能完成验证。

3. 常见路径A:通过“钱包/账户列表”设置默认或当前

不同版本的界面表述可能不同,但逻辑基本一致。

- 打开TPWallet主界面;

- 进入“钱包/资产/账户”相关页面(可能叫“我的”“Assets”“Accounts”);

- 找到“账户列表”“钱包列表”“切换钱包”;

- 在列表中选择你要作为“当前”的那一个账户/地址;

- 点击“设为默认/设为当前/选择作为当前钱包”(常见会出现“当前”标识、对勾或蓝色高亮);

- 返回主界面后验证:

- 资产是否随之变化;

- 发起转账/收款时默认地址是否为你选择的那个。

关键验证点:

- 发起交易页面通常会显示“From/发起账户”;若该账户与所选一致,说明“当前钱包”设置成功。

- 同时检查“Receive/收款地址”是否为你指定的账户地址。

4. 常见路径B:通过“设置-账户/链-默认”完成当前指定

若TPWallet将“当前钱包”与“当前网络/链”绑定,也可能通过设置完成:

- 进入“设置(Settings)”;

- 找到“账户管理”“默认账户”“网络/链设置”;

- 选择你想要使用的默认账户;

- 若存在“默认链/当前网络”,一并确认:当前网络与账户所属链匹配;

- 保存设置并返回。

关键建议:

- 不要把“当前钱包”的账户来自A链,却在B链发起操作;这会导致额度看似为0或交易失败。

5. 常见路径C:通过“添加/导入”后选择默认

如果你是导入多个钱包(助记词、私钥、Keystore或导入地址),通常流程是:

- 导入完成后进入列表;

- 选择某个账户;

- 再次执行“设为默认/设为当前”。

注意:

- 部分钱包产品在导入后会自动切换到新导入的账户,但也有版本需要你手动设为默认。

6. 若设置后仍不生效:排查清单

(1)切换了账户但主界面仍显示旧资产

- 可能是缓存未刷新:尝试下拉刷新或重启App;

- 检查是否切换了“账户”但没有切换“链”。

(2)交易页面仍显示旧From地址

- 表示“当前钱包”并未真正生效;

- 再确认交易页面顶部是否有“账户选择器”。有些页面允许单次交易覆盖默认。

(3)默认账户被安全策略覆盖

- 若启用了“仅限某账户可操作/白名单/风险策略”,可能导致默认行为被重置。

- 进入安全中心查看策略项。

7. 将“当前钱包设置”与更高层能力绑定的意义

把“当前钱包”设正确,不仅是界面切换正确,更关系到:

- 交易签名对象是否正确;

- 路由选择是否正确(不同链、不同网络参数);

- 收款地址与资产归属是否正确;

- 支付接口调用时使用的标识(账户ID、链ID、地址)是否一致。

二、围绕你提出的方向进行延展讨论

你提到的主题看似偏“产品与技术”,但它们与“钱包如何选择当前账户/默认网络”直接相关:当你的钱包要提供高效支付、智能科技与保险协议时,必然要有清晰、可验证的“当前上下文”(当前钱包/链/账户/路由)。

1. 高效支付接口服务(High-efficiency Payment API)

(1)核心诉求

- 低延迟:从发起支付到生成交易/签名/广播尽可能快;

- 高成功率:减少链拥堵或路由错误导致的失败;

- 统一接口:让前端/商户系统不必关心复杂链差异。

(2)钱包侧“当前钱包”如何影响支付API

- 支付API往往需要明确:

- 支付发起者(From地址/账户);

- 目标网络(chainId);

- 代币与金额;

- 可能的手续费参数。

- 当TPWallet内部存在多个账户/链时,选择“当前钱包”就是确定这些参数的起点。

- 因此,支付API最好设计为:

- 支持传入“accountId/钱包标识”;

- 或直接使用“当前会话的默认账户”并在接口返回中附带“effectiveFromAddress/effectiveChainId”,便于对账。

(3)接口工程化建议

- 幂等性(Idempotency):同一笔支付请求重复调用不应造成重复扣款;

- 签名与鉴权:API访问使用Key/Token;交易签名则使用钱包本地安全模块;

- 异常分级:区分“参数错误”“链路由失败”“余额不足”“签名拒绝”等可恢复/不可恢复类别。

2. 未来科技创新(Future Tech Innovation)

(1)创新方向一:账户抽象与体验升级

未来钱包可能更偏“用户体验层”,让用户不必理解私钥、链ID、手续费细节。

- 账户抽象(Account Abstraction)可让你把“当前钱包”上升为更抽象的身份层;

- 钱包在后台根据策略选择合适的签名方式与gas支付方式。

(2)创新方向二:多链自动路由

当用户选择“当前钱包”,系统应自动:

- 推断资产所在链;

- 对兑换/跨链进行最优路径规划;

- 估算滑点与手续费;

- 以“用户意图”为主,而非以“链细节”为主。

(3)创新方向三:隐私与合规的融合

- 未来支付不仅要快,还需要可审计、可合规;

- 可能引入“选择性披露”(例如只披露必要的交易元信息),并提供风控策略。

3. 未来智能科技(Future Smart Tech)

(1)智能风控:从静态规则到动态模型

- 识别地址风险、交易模式异常、设备指纹异常;

- 对“当前钱包”执行前校验:比如余额、代币合约可用性、授权状态。

(2)智能路由与智能定价

- 根据链拥堵、历史确认时间、手续费波动,选择最佳广播策略;

- 对支付接口进行“自适应重试”:当路由失败,自动切换供应商/节点/路径。

(3)智能对账与自动补偿

- 支付完成后自动生成对账单;

- 当支付超时或确认失败,启动退款/补偿流程(与保险协议联动更强)。

4. 数字支付方案(Digital Payment Solution)

(1)支付类型设计

- 链上转账(On-chain Transfer);

- 代币支付(Token Payment);

- 扫码收款/聚合支付(Merchant QR + 统一结算);

- 订阅型支付(Recurring Payments);

- 跨链支付(Cross-chain)。

(2)关键模块:交易生命周期管理

- 订单创建 → 参数校验 → 生成交易草稿 → 签名 → 广播 → 结果确认 → 对账/回执。

(3)与“当前钱包”一致性要求

- 订单创建时应锁定“effective wallet context”:

- 发起账户

- 网络与链ID

- 代币与最小/最大金额

- 避免用户在支付过程中切换钱包导致交易指向错误账户。

5. 保险协议(Insurance Protocol)

(1)保险协议的目标

数字支付中的“风险”多来自:

- 交易失败或延迟导致的商户履约风险;

- 用户误操作(地址错误、滑点异常);

- 合约漏洞/代币不可转等极端情况。

保险协议的设计可以是:

- 对特定失败原因提供补偿;

- 对特定风险等级进行保险覆盖;

- 保险触发条件需要“可验证证据”(链上事件、回执、时间窗口)。

(2)与钱包“当前钱包”的连接点

- 保险协议需要知道:这笔支付是由哪个账户发起、在什么网络完成、结果如何。

- 因此当TPWallet设置“当前钱包”时,保险系统应接入“钱包上下文”与“交易回执”。

(3)可行的协议交互流程(概念层)

- 支付发起:生成订单与预计风险等级;

- 签名/广播:记录交易哈希;

- 确认失败:在窗口内触发保险条件核验(例如未确认/失败原因);

- 赔付:以链上或链下方式执行并回写对账。

6. 先进技术架构(Advanced Technical Architecture)

(1)分层架构

- 表达层(UI层):账户选择、链选择、“当前钱包”展示与切换;

- 应用层(Wallet Services):地址管理、交易构建、签名管理、会话状态;

- 支撑层(Payment Orchestration):支付API网关、路由、幂等、风控;

- 账本层(Blockchain Adapter):链适配器、节点连接、广播与确认监听;

- 安全层(Security Module):密钥保护、签名策略、审计日志。

(2)事件驱动与异步处理

- 确认与对账通常是异步的:建议使用事件队列或任务系统;

- “当前钱包”状态应在交易生命周期内被锁定(snapshot),避免状态变化造成错配。

(3)可观测性(Observability)

- 交易成功率、平均确认时间、失败原因分布;

- API延迟与重试次数;

- 风控命中率与误杀/漏判分析。

7. 网络系统(Network System)

(1)节点网络与容灾

- 多节点策略:同时或轮询多个RPC节点,提升成功率;

- 失败切换:当某节点延迟过高,自动切换;

- 备援广播:链上交易广播可能需要不同策略以提高被打包概率。

(2)传输与安全

- API传输使用TLS;

- 交易请求与回执应具备签名校验与时间戳防重放;

- 客户端安全:设备指纹、风险校验、最小权限原则。

(3)链上网络拥堵应对

- 估算gas或手续费策略:动态调整而非固定https://www.simingsj.com ,参数;

- 交易替换(Replace/Cancel)策略:当交易未打包可进行取消或以更高费用替换。

三、把“设置当前钱包”做成系统级能力:建议的产品闭环

1. UI层:让用户“看得见”当前上下文

- 显示当前账户别名/地址截断、当前链、可用余额/代币;

- 给出明显的切换入口,并在切换后弹出提示:将影响后续交易与支付。

2. 业务层:让系统“锁定”交易上下文

- 从创建订单开始就记录 effective wallet context;

- 支付过程中禁止隐性切换,或至少在确认前二次提示。

3. 技术层:让系统“对得上结果”

- 对账单关联 wallet context、订单号、交易哈希、回执状态;

- 若引入保险协议,确保失败原因可被核验。

四、总结

正确设置TPWallet“当前钱包”,本质是在多账户、多链、多路由的复杂环境中建立清晰的“交易上下文”。当你进一步规划高效支付接口服务、未来科技与智能科技、数字支付方案、保险协议、先进技术架构与网络系统时,“当前钱包”的准确性与可验证性将成为整个支付闭环的关键前提。

如果你愿意,我可以按你的TPWallet具体版本(iOS/Android、界面截图或你看到的菜单名称)把“设置当前钱包”的步骤逐项对照到每个按钮与页面位置,并补充:如何验证From地址是否正确、如何避免支付中途切换导致的错账风险。

作者:林岚·墨行 发布时间:2026-05-09 06:29:39

<center lang="_3q0g3"></center><b dir="xyvctb"></b><noframes lang="ymaij_">
相关阅读